Cloudy & Cool Sunday, Widespread Rain Returns Monday
Chilly, damp conditions expected for the Texas Cavaliers River Parade

The looming storm clouds and chilly temperatures set an ominous tone for Fiesta events in San Antonio, as the community braces for a weekend of unpredictable weather.San Antonio TodayA cloudy and cool day is in store for San Antonio on Sunday, with occasional light rain mainly south of the city. More widespread showers are expected on Monday due to an upper-level disturbance, keeping temperatures in the 50s and low 60s. While the rain may taper off in time for the Texas Cavaliers River Parade, damp and chilly conditions are likely. Gradual warming is expected later in the week, though there is a slight storm chance for the Battle of Flowers and Flambeau events.
Why it matters
The changing weather conditions could impact Fiesta events and activities in the San Antonio area, including the popular Texas Cavaliers River Parade. Residents and visitors need to be prepared for the potential of rain, cooler temperatures, and the possibility of storms later in the week.
The details
On Sunday, a few light showers are possible, but the majority of the rain will be south of San Antonio. Temperatures will start in the 50s and top out in the low 60s under mostly cloudy skies. In the evening, the coverage of light rain is expected to increase. Monday will bring another round of off-and-on showers due to an upper-level disturbance, keeping temperatures chilly in the 50s. While the rain may lessen a bit in time for the Texas Cavaliers River Parade, damp and cool conditions are still likely. No severe weather, including thunder and lightning, is expected.

Texas Cavaliers River Parade
An annual Fiesta event in San Antonio featuring floats and entertainment on the San Antonio River.
Battle of Flowers
A Fiesta event in San Antonio featuring a parade with floats, marching bands, and other entertainment.
Flambeau
A Fiesta event in San Antonio featuring a nighttime parade with illuminated floats and marching bands.
